强力Figma到Unity设计导入工具:彻底优化UI工作流的完整指南
【免费下载链接】FigmaToUnityImporterThe project that imports nodes from Figma into unity.项目地址: https://gitcode.com/gh_mirrors/fi/FigmaToUnityImporter
在现代游戏开发流程中,UI设计到实际实现的转换环节往往成为效率瓶颈。设计师在Figma中精心制作的美观界面,开发人员却需要花费大量时间手动重建,这不仅延长了开发周期,还容易导致设计意图的偏差。FigmaToUnityImporter作为一款创新的设计导入工具,通过自动化转换机制和工作流优化,为Unity开发者提供了革命性的解决方案。
UI开发痛点深度剖析
传统工作流的主要问题:
- 设计开发脱节:设计师与开发人员使用不同工具,沟通成本高
- 手动重建耗时:简单的UI元素也需要逐一手动创建和调整
- 版本同步困难:设计稿更新后,Unity场景需要重新适配
效率损失数据对比: | 任务类型 | 传统方法 | 使用导入工具 | 效率提升 | |---------|---------|-------------|---------| | 基础UI界面 | 2-3小时 | 5-10分钟 | 90%以上 | | 复杂组件 | 1-2天 | 30-60分钟 | 85%以上 |
完整配置与快速上手 🚀
环境准备与工具安装
首先需要将FigmaImporter添加到Unity项目中,可以通过Package Manager引入指定仓库地址。安装完成后,在Unity编辑器中即可看到Figma导入工具的相关菜单和窗口。
认证配置详细步骤
- 打开Figma导入器配置窗口,点击授权按钮
- 在Figma授权页面完成访问权限的授予
- 复制回调页面中的认证参数
- 在Unity编辑器中输入参数并获取访问令牌
智能节点处理系统详解
工具内置的智能识别系统能够自动分析Figma设计文件中的各种元素类型,包括文本、形状、图片和组件。每个节点都可以根据具体需求选择最适合的处理方式:
节点操作模式选择
- 生成模式:自动创建对应的UGUI元素,保持设计完整性
- 渲染模式:通过API加载节点渲染图,确保视觉效果一致
- 变换模式:仅应用位置和尺寸变换,适合现有对象更新
实操演示:从设计到场景生成
设计数据获取流程
获取设计节点数据后,系统会展示完整的节点树结构。用户可以为每个子节点选择最适合的处理方式:
批量操作与效率技巧
工具提供多种批量操作功能,大幅提升处理效率:
- 默认生成策略:系统自动选择最佳处理方案
- 全变换应用:统一处理所有节点的变换属性
- SVG支持功能:启用矢量图形处理能力
最终效果验证与调整
生成完成后,在Unity场景中即可看到完整的Figma界面结构。工具会自动创建Canvas、布局组件和所有UI元素:
高级功能与最佳实践
智能对象匹配机制
当选择已存在的游戏对象作为根对象时,工具能够自动识别匹配的节点,实现设计更新的无缝衔接。这种机制避免了重复创建对象,特别适合迭代开发场景。
缩放优化与分辨率适配
工具提供灵活的缩放参数设置,用户可以根据项目需求调整设计元素的尺寸。需要注意的是,Figma API对渲染图像有最大缩放倍数限制。
实际应用价值论证
开发效率显著提升
使用FigmaToUnityImporter后,UI实现时间从传统方法的数小时缩短至几分钟。这种效率提升在需要频繁迭代的敏捷开发环境中尤为宝贵。
质量保证与一致性维护
通过自动化转换过程,工具消除了人为操作误差,确保游戏界面与设计稿保持高度一致。这种一致性对于维护品牌形象和用户体验至关重要。
配置优化与问题排查
字体配置关键步骤
为确保文本元素的正确显示,需要在字体链接配置中添加相应的字体映射。这是工具使用过程中的重要配置环节,直接影响文本渲染效果。
常见问题解决方案
- 认证失败:检查网络连接和API密钥有效性
- 节点识别错误:确认Figma文件权限和节点结构
- 生成效果偏差:调整缩放参数和渲染设置
技术发展趋势展望
随着Figma和Unity平台的持续演进,FigmaToUnityImporter也在不断优化功能特性。未来版本计划进一步增强对复杂交互组件的支持,提升转换精度,并扩展更多实用功能。
通过采用这款强大的设计导入工具,开发团队能够彻底改变传统UI实现流程,实现真正意义上的设计开发一体化。无论是独立开发者还是大型团队,都能从中获得显著的效率提升和品质保证。🎯
【免费下载链接】FigmaToUnityImporterThe project that imports nodes from Figma into unity.项目地址: https://gitcode.com/gh_mirrors/fi/FigmaToUnityImporter
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考